Abstract

The utility model discloses a novel rice cooling device for rice processing, which comprises a tank body, a machine case and a water tank, wherein an air inlet pipe and an inlet pipe are embedded and fixed on the top end surface of the tank body, a fan is arranged in the air inlet pipe, a connecting pipe is embedded and fixed on the bottom end surface of the tank body, a cover plate is rotatably arranged on the connecting pipe, the case is arranged on the top end surface of the tank body, a motor is arranged in the case, a rotating shaft is welded on an output shaft of the motor and is rotatably arranged in the tank body, a baffle plate and a conical filter screen are welded on the rotating shaft, a discharge pipe is embedded and fixed on the side end surface of the tank body, the inner wall of the tank body is provided with a coil pipe, the water tank is welded on the rear end surface of the tank body, a water pump is arranged in the water tank, the water pump is provided with a water inlet pipe, and the water pump is communicated with the coil pipe liquid through the water inlet pipe, and the end of the coil pipe, which deviates from the water inlet pipe, is communicated with the water tank liquid through the water outlet pipe. Referring to fig. 1 to 4, the present invention provides an embodiment: a novel rice cooling device for rice processing comprises a tank body 4, a case 10 and a water tank 14, wherein an air inlet pipe 7 and a feed pipe 9 are fixedly embedded in the top end face of the tank body 4, a fan 8 is installed in the air inlet pipe 7, the fan 8 adopts SFT-400, the rice cooling device has the advantages of noise reduction and low energy consumption, four support frames 2 are welded on the bottom end face of the tank body 4, the four support frames 2 are distributed in a rectangular array relative to the tank body 4, a connecting pipe 1 is fixedly embedded in the bottom end face of the tank body 4, a cover plate is rotatably installed on the connecting pipe 1, the case 10 is installed on the top end face of the tank body 4, a motor 11 is installed in the case 10, a rotating shaft 5 is welded on an output shaft of the motor 11, the motor 11 adopts 4TK10GN-CP/5GN75K, the rice cooling device has the advantages of noise reduction and low energy consumption, the, a discharging pipe 12 is embedded and fixed on the side end face of a tank body 4, when the novel rice cooling device for rice processing is used by arranging the tank body 4, an operator is connected with a conveying pipe of rice through a feeding pipe 9, after the rice enters the tank body 4, the operator is connected with an external power supply through a power plug 16 to turn on a fan 8 and a motor 11, the motor 11 drives a rotating shaft 5 to rotate when being started, the rotating shaft 5 drives a conical filter screen 3 and a baffle plate 6 to rotate when rotating, the rice falls on the baffle plate 6 and slides down, the rice falls on a second-stage baffle plate 6 again when sliding, when being cooled by the fan 8, the cooling efficiency is higher, the high temperature of the rice is prevented from influencing the later-stage processing quality, the practicability of the cooled rice is better, the rice falls on the conical filter screen 3, the rice is driven to enter the discharging pipe 12 to be discharged by the rotation of the conical filter screen 3, and dust and broken rice enter the connecting pipe 1 on the, the collection is convenient for operators.
The coil pipe 18 is arranged on the inner wall of the tank body 4, the water tank 14 is welded on the rear end face of the tank body 4, the water pump 17 is arranged in the water tank 14, the water pump 17 adopts 50WQ25-15 and has the advantages of convenience in installation and smaller energy consumption, the water inlet pipe 15 is arranged on the water pump 17, the water pump 17 is in liquid communication with the coil pipe 18 through the water inlet pipe 15, one end of the coil pipe 18, which is far away from the water inlet pipe 15, is in liquid communication with the water tank 14 through the water outlet pipe 13, the power plug 16 is arranged on the rear end face of the tank body 4, the power plug 16 is electrically connected with the fan 8, the motor 11 and the water pump 17 through wires, through the arrangement of the water tank 14, when the novel rice processing rice cooling device is used, an operator turns on the water pump 17 in the water tank 14 through the external power supply of the power plug 16 during rice cooling, prevent that inside high temperature, the water passes through outlet pipe 13 simultaneously and flows back in the water tank 14, and the practicality is better when making novel rice processing with cool rice device use, and cool rice efficiency is higher.

When cooling rice, an operator can turn on the water pump 17 in the water tank 14 by externally connecting a power plug 16 with a power supply, the water pump 17 pumps water in the water tank 14, the water enters the coil pipe 18 through the water inlet pipe 15, the interior of the tank body 4 is cooled through the coil pipe 18, the internal temperature is prevented from being too high, and meanwhile, the water flows back into the water tank 14 through the water outlet pipe 13.
